What is impaired immunity?</h3>
The immune system is the body's built-in defense mechanism that aids in the battle against illnesses. An individual cannot be adequately protected against infection by an impaired immune system that is not functioning properly.
The immune system is weakened or compromised by some diseases and medications. These may consist of:
- disorders resulting from substance usage or issues brought on by stopping use (withdrawal).
- specific ailments or illnesses. Examples include diseases like diabetes, cancer, HIV/AIDS, or autoimmune illnesses, in which the body incorrectly views its own tissues as toxic.
- either radiation treatment or chemotherapy.
- medications used to suppress the immune system after organ transplants, such as corticosteroids
- operation to remove spleen (splenectomy).
